List of excipients
Monothioglycerol
Propylene glycol
Citric acid (E-330)
Hydrochloric acid, concentrated (for pH adjustment)Sodium hydroxide (for pH adjustment)
Pyrrolidone
Water for injections
Major incompatibilities
In the absence of compatibility studies, this veterinary medicinal product must not be mixed with other veterinary medicinal products.
Shelf life
Shelf life of the veterinary medicinal product as packaged for sale: 2 years.
Shelf life after first opening the immediate packaging: 56 days.
Special precautions for storage
Do not freeze.
Nature and composition of immediate packaging
Type I amber glass vial with a fluoropolymer coated chlorobutyl rubber stopper and an aluminium overseal.
Pack sizes:
Cardboard box containing 1 vial of 50 ml
Cardboard box containing 1 vial of 100 ml
Cardboard box containing 1 vial of 250 ml
Not all pack sizes may be marketed.
Special precautions for the disposal of unused veterinary medicinal product or waste materials derived from the use of such products
Medicines should not be disposed of via wastewater.
Any unused veterinary medicinal product or waste material derived from such veterinary medicinal products should be disposed of in accordance with local requirements.
